Transaction edfaf775dcb7121a3a56186debe74bbf2c484ea9b5142cb5a6ed89fdfe396314
1 Input
1 Output
-
edfaf775dcb7121a3a56186debe74bbf2c484ea9b5142cb5a6ed89fdfe396314:0
- value
- 67132
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d5d650b707ba9d2488e19d0d54597fba15d6ce3
- address
- bc1qh4wk2zms0w5ayjywr8gd23vhlws46m8r5fc77l